Transaction 04066652bde722c417a5780cf8e959ea2644a6b4d17c3d27608ccf656e70434d
1 Input
1 Output
-
04066652bde722c417a5780cf8e959ea2644a6b4d17c3d27608ccf656e70434d:0
- value
- 7995658
- script pubkey
- OP_0 OP_PUSHBYTES_20 0c43d7532f0dbe0b9697b42baec6fc7fa4a038e0
- address
- bc1qp3paw5e0pklqh95hks46a3hu07j2qw8qc0y7ak